View the VS Wear GalleryMorwell had 14,389 residents at the 2021 census and is the administrative centre of Latrobe City, the municipality's second most populous town after Traralgon. Morwell East Football Netball Club runs both codes under a single committee. Morwell Recreation Reserve on Travers Street, owned by Latrobe City Council, is the home ground of Morwell Football Club in the Gippsland Football League and of Morwell Cricket Club in the Latrobe Valley and District Cricket League, and its outdoor netball courts were redeveloped with a shared netball and cricket pavilion. Morwell Pegasus Soccer Club plays in the Latrobe Valley Soccer League.
A committee that runs football and netball is not making two decisions in two meetings. It is making one decision about how the club looks, and that changes the shape of the order in three specific ways.

Because the minimum applies per design rather than per side, a club that puts several grades on the same artwork clears it comfortably while three separate small orders would each struggle. The practical move is to work out how many designs the club actually needs before working out how many garments.
A colour split that carries a sleeveless guernsey can disappear on a netball dress, and a logo that sits well on a chest panel can end up cropped on a bodysuit. Both belong in the same mock-up conversation, where changes cost nothing, rather than being discovered on the first Saturday of the season.
With netball and cricket sharing a pavilion at the one reserve, the seasons overlap on a single site and the storage does not grow to match. Ordering the club in a single scheduled run beats three consignments landing whenever each code gets around to it.
